Lugang Cafe is a popular restaurant chain originating from Taiwan that has expanded to various locations, including Manila in the Philippines. Known for its Taiwanese cuisine, Lugang Cafe gained recognition for popularizing xiao long bao, a type of soup dumpling, in Manila. In addition to their signature xiao long bao, Lugang Cafe is also known for other notable dishes such as three-cup chicken and salted egg yolk prawn. These dishes have remained popular over time and have become mainstays on their menu. For those with dietary preferences or restrictions, Lugang Cafe offers a vegan menu with a variety of options ranging from appetizers to main courses and even desserts. This ensures that vegetarian diners can enjoy a satisfying dining experience at the restaurant. If you are in Manila and looking to revisit Lugang Cafe, you can expect to find a range of Taiwanese dishes, including their famous xiao long bao, along with other classic favorites and vegetarian-friendly offerings.

Everything we ordered tasted good. We availed the Php888 unlimited dimsum promo (unlimited appetizer, dimsum rice, noodles, soup, and iced tea + with one main dish) and ordered a la carte for our children. The dimsum and rice were a hit. Iced tea had the right amount of sweetness. The main dish we ordered (Wasabi Mayo Prawns) was delicious! Kids loved the sweet and sour fish and chicken nuggets. Noodle of the day was meh -- reminded me of Lomi, it was filling but not satisfying. Shrimp balls were a bit greasy. Tofu with pork floss was silky. The ordering process was a bit of challenge though. My spouse and I wanted to avail the "feast all you can" promo but had our kids in tow. The servers said we couldn't avail it unless everyone in our party availed it. They ended up allowing us to avail the promo for 2 pax but mentioned we needed to physically move one table away from the kids -- which was ridiculous, because they can bill us separately without having to actually separate our table from the children's.

We visited Lugang Cafe in SM Aura for a late lunch, ordering a variety of dishes to get a well-rounded experience. Here’s our take on what we tried:

We ordered two types of dumplings: two sets of Xiao Long Bao and a set of vegetable dumplings. The Xiao Long Bao was delicious—each bite was juicy and well-seasoned, capturing the classic flavors we expected. However, the vegetable dumplings were somewhat disappointing. They tasted a bit bland, with the flavor of one specific vegetable dominating the dish, lacking the balance and variety of flavors we remembered from past visits.

The thinly breaded pork dish was a standout—crispy, tender, and perfectly seasoned. It brought the right amount of crunch and was definitely a highlight of the meal. We also tried the braised beef, which lived up to its reputation with tender meat and rich flavors that truly satisfied. The squid, chicken, and adobo-like dishes were more on the “mid” side. They were seasoned well but didn’t stand out in flavor, which might come down to personal preference.

For drinks, we had brewed iced tea, mango cranberry, and honey lemon. The mango cranberry was refreshing and not overly sweet, which I appreciated. The iced tea was standard, while the honey lemon was pleasantly balanced and refreshing.

When it came to service, we had a few minor issues. Water wasn’t provided at the start, and we had to request it several times. Similarly, we had to repeatedly ask for dumpling sauce and salt, which took a few attempts to arrive. Despite these small hiccups, the servers—Joana, Clinton, Rona, Kelly, EK, Ghie, Belle, and Len—were attentive and efficient once they were engaged. Our primary server, Ghie, was especially outstanding, always serving with a genuine smile and making sure we were well taken care of.

Overall, Lugang Cafe offered a mixed experience. While some dishes truly impressed us, others fell a bit short in flavor. With a few service adjustments, it could easily become a top...
